Minister of Education Honors Student for Gold Medal Win at China’s Cybersecurity Olympiad

Amman: Minister of Education Dr. Azmi Mahafzeh honored Abdul Aziz Zghoul, a BTEC Information Technology major student from Ibn Al-Ameed Secondary Boys School, for his outstanding achievement.

According to Jordan News Agency, Zghoul participated in the International Junior Cybersecurity Olympiad (IJCO) in China and clinched the gold medal in the individual RANK1 category with the highest global score, securing first place worldwide. In addition, he earned a silver medal in the team category.

The honoring ceremony was attended by Dr. Muhammad Ghaith, the Ministry's Secretary-General for Vocational and Technical Education. The minister also recognized teacher Eng. Firas Jarar for his role in introducing the competition to students and providing tutoring and resources to help them succeed.

Dr. Mahafzeh expressed pride in Jordan's students, acknowledging the excellence shown by the Kingdom's schools in international arenas. He also praised the efforts of school administrations, teachers, and parents for creating an environment conducive to such achievements.
